How to Plan Your Budget Travel

Setting a Budget

Establishing a budget involves determining how much you can realistically allocate for your trip. Start by considering all key expenses, such as flights, accommodation, food, transportation, and activities. Aim for a comprehensive understanding of your finances, and include a buffer for unexpected costs. A practical approach is to use a budgeting app or a simple spreadsheet to track your spending limits, ensuring you enjoy your travels without financial strain.

Researching Destinations

When researching destinations, prioritize those that align with your interests and financial capabilities. Look for affordable cities or regions known for their low-cost living. Websites like Budget Travel and travel blogs often offer valuable insights, including free or inexpensive attractions. Additionally, consider the timing of your visit, as traveling during the shoulder season can significantly lower costs while providing enriching experiences.

Diving deeper into researching destinations unveils a wealth of information to enhance your travel plans. Utilize resources such as travel forums, social media groups, and local tourism websites for insider tips on inexpensive eateries or free events. Travel guides can also provide a curated list of must-visit sights based on budget constraints, while apps like Skyscanner can help track the best flight deals. Engaging with local travelers or expats through platforms like Couchsurfing can offer firsthand insights into economical options, ultimately enriching your journey without breaking the bank.

How-to Find Low-Cost Transportation

Transportation significantly impacts your travel budget, making it crucial to explore all available options. Research local public transit systems, which often provide affordable and efficient ways to navigate destinations. Consider using rideshare services, bike rentals, or walking to save money while enjoying the local scenery. Sometimes, regional airlines or budget carriers might also offer discounted flights on popular routes.

Exploring Different Modes

Different modes of transportation can dramatically affect your travel experience and expenses. Look into options like buses, trains, and ferries, which can be cost-effective and often provide a chance to meet locals. For example, overnight buses not only save accommodation costs but allow you to cover large distances comfortably.

Booking in Advance

Securing your transportation ahead of time can yield significant savings. By booking tickets several weeks or even months in advance, you often unlock lower prices and special promotions, especially for flights and train journeys. This strategy allows you to plan your itinerary with more flexibility and fewer surprises.

Many transportation providers, whether airlines or rail services, offer discounted rates for early bookings. For instance, low-cost airlines frequently have limited-time offers that can lead to fares as low as $20 for domestic flights if you book 2-3 months ahead. Additionally, research using comparison websites to identify trends in pricing, helping you choose the best time to secure your tickets. You might even find that flexible travel dates can lead to substantial savings, so adjusting your schedule slightly could yield a significant reduction in costs.

Seeking Free Activities

Finding and participating in free activities is a smart way to immerse yourself in the culture while saving money. Cities often host free walking tours, museums have free admission days, and local parks offer scenic views and relaxation spots without any cost. Exploring less touristy neighborhoods can lead you to discover hidden gems, like art installations or community performances, that provide a more authentic experience.

Engaging in free activities not only helps you stay within budget but also allows you to discover local cultures in meaningful ways. Many cities provide resources or apps that list free events and attractions. For example, during the first weekend of the month, numerous museums may offer no-cost entry, while local parks frequently host community activities or markets. Utilize this information to enrich your journey while keeping expenses low.

How-to Pack Smart for Budget Travel

Packing smart ensures you maximize your travel experience while minimizing costs. Prioritize lightweight clothing and versatile pieces that can be mixed and matched for various outfits. Always check the weather forecast for your destination, and consider the length of your trip to avoid unnecessary items. You’ll save time and space, making your travel experience smoother and more enjoyable.

Essential Packing List

Your imperative packing list should focus on practicality to support budget travel. Include imperatives like a reusable water bottle, travel-sized toiletries, a portable charger, and a first-aid kit. Don’t forget comfortable walking shoes and appropriate clothing for the climate. Pack a compact daypack for daily excursions and snacks to keep costs down during your adventures.

Tips for Lighter Luggage

To achieve lighter luggage, you should follow a few smart strategies. Start by packing only the imperatives and consider wearing bulkier items during travel to save space. Roll your clothes instead of folding them for efficient packing, and use packing cubes to organize your items better. Limit your device chargers and opt for multi-purpose tools to keep your luggage light.

FAQ

Q: How can I find affordable destinations for my travel plans?

A: Research destinations during the off-peak season and use travel websites to compare prices. Consider countries with favorable exchange rates and lower living costs.

Q: What are some tips for saving money on accommodation?

A: Look for budget hostels, guesthouses, or vacation rentals. Use websites that offer discounts or last-minute deals and consider staying with locals through homestay services.

Q: How can I save on food expenses while traveling?

A: Eat where the locals do to find inexpensive and authentic meals. Visit local markets for groceries and prepare your own meals when possible. Also, try street food, which is often cheaper and delicious.

Q: How should I budget for activities and attractions?

A: Research free or low-cost attractions in advance. Look for city passes that bundle multiple attractions at a reduced rate. Prioritize your must-see spots and plan accordingly.

Q: What are effective ways to get around on a budget?

A: Use public transportation, which is typically more affordable than taxis. Walk or rent bikes to explore the area. Consider carpooling options or ride-sharing apps when necessary.
